同义词辨析

brilliantbrightdazzlingglaringglittering【导航词义:明亮的】

brilliantadj. 灿烂的,明亮的
〔辨析〕
指光或色彩非常明亮或亮得引人注目的,含熠熠闪烁、华美辉煌之意,在亮度上较 bright 更强。
〔例证〕
The moon is brilliant in the clear night sky.
在晴朗的夜空中,月亮明亮极了。
The princess was dressed in brilliant red.
公主一身红衣,耀人眼目。
brightadj. 明亮的,发亮的
〔辨析〕
普通用词,指有强烈光照或光线充足的。
〔例证〕
a large bright hall
明亮的大厅
The bright lights hurt my eyes.
明亮的光线会刺痛我的眼睛。
dazzlingadj. 炫目的,耀眼的
〔辨析〕
指光线很强,令人眼花的。
〔例证〕
The car's headlights are dazzling.
这辆汽车的前灯灯光令人目眩。
glaringadj. 耀眼的,极度光亮的
〔辨析〕
指光线过强、非常刺眼的。
〔例证〕
the glaring sunlight of high noon.
正午耀眼的阳光。
To read in the glaring light hurts your eyes.
在刺眼的光线下看书会伤害眼睛。
glitteringadj. 闪光的,闪耀的
〔辨析〕
通常作定语,指某物闪闪发光的。
〔例证〕
a glittering diamond
璀璨的钻石
glittering stars
闪烁的星星

牛津词典

    adj.

    • 辉煌的;成功的
      very impressive and successful
      1. He has a glittering career ahead of him.
        他前程似锦。
    • 盛大的;华丽的;众星云集的
      very impressive and involving rich and successful people
      1. a glittering occasion/ceremony
        盛会;盛典
      2. a glittering array of stars
        众星云集的盛大场面
    • 灿烂夺目的;闪闪发光的
      shining brightly with many small flashes of light
      1. glittering jewels
        璀璨的宝石

    柯林斯词典

    • ADJ-GRADED 辉煌的;成功的
      You useglitteringto indicate that something is very impressive or successful.
      1. ...a brilliant school pupil destined for a glittering academic career.
        必将在学术上取得辉煌成就的杰出学生
      2. ...a glittering array of celebrities.
        名流荟萃,星光闪耀
